"Vision of Viksit Bharat will be fulfilled": Goa CM Sawant at Viksit Bharat Young Political Leaders' Dialogue

Vijayawada, August 23

Goa Chief Minister Pramod Sawant on Saturday attended the Viksit Bharat Young Political Leaders' Dialogue 2026 in Vijayawada and interacted with young political leaders, professionals and changemakers.

Speaking to ANI, Sawant said the programme was organised by BJP Yuva Morcha Andhra Pradesh to engage with the youth and discuss the vision of a developed India.

"BJP Yuva Morcha Andhra Pradesh has organised Viksit Bharat Dialogues with the Youth, and I came to attend the same function. Under the leadership of the Prime Minister, the vision of Viksit Bharat will be fulfilled. I congratulate Chandra Babu Naidu for what the government is doing in line with development, so that Viksit Andhra Pradesh also happens as soon as possible," he said.

In a post on X, Sawant said he interacted with young political leaders at the event and highlighted the platform's role in discussions on governance, public policy, innovation, leadership and nation-building.

"This important platform brings together young leaders, professionals and changemakers to deliberate on governance, public policy, innovation, leadership and nation-building, with a shared commitment to Viksit Bharat @2047."

Sawant said the interaction with young political leaders at the dialogue reaffirmed his faith in the role of youth in shaping India's future and contributing towards the vision of Viksit Bharat.

"The energy, ideas and commitment of the young leaders I interacted with today reaffirm my belief that India's youth will not merely inherit the future, they will shape it, lead it and build a Viksit Bharat," he added.
